The Fertilizer Scam: Yet Another Reason To Never Trust PR-President Uhuru Kenyatta

Since 1979, Kenya has paid billions of dollars allocated every financial year for a non-existent fertilizer factory by the name of Ken-Ren, a move which if had been seen to its logical conclusion, would have made Kenya self-reliant on fertilizer, and perhaps a regional exporter of the same commodity. But the stupidity from the Kenyatta, to the Moi, to the Kibaki and now to the Uhuru regimes is now rife more than ever.
